Artificial Intelligence Reshapes Scientific Exploration

Research has historically been a meticulous and time-consuming process. However, the recent advancements in artificial intelligence (AI) are revolutionizing the way we conduct research, ushering in a new era of unprecedented discovery. AI algorithms can now analyze vast datasets with unprecedented speed and accuracy, identifying patterns and insights that would be impossible for humans to detect. This opens up a world of possibilities for researchers in various fields, from medicine and biology to physics and astronomy.

  • AI-powered tools can accelerate drug discovery by identifying potential candidates and predicting their efficacy.
  • Machine learning algorithms can analyze medical images with greater precision than humans, leading to earlier and more accurate diagnoses.
  • In astronomy, AI can process large volumes of telescope data, helping scientists discover new planets and understand the universe better.

As AI technology continues to evolve, its impact on research will only become more profound. We are on the cusp of a new era where AI-powered tools will empower researchers to make groundbreaking discoveries and address some of humanity's most pressing challenges.

Ethical Issues in AI-Driven Research and Scholarship

The burgeoning field of artificial intelligence (AI) has revolutionized research and scholarship, offering unprecedented opportunities for analysis. However, this exponential advancement also presents a myriad of ethical considerations. Academics must thoughtfully navigate these challenges to ensure AI-driven research is ethical and benefits society as a whole. Some key ethical questions include data privacy, algorithmic bias, intellectual property rights, and the potential displacement of human researchers.

  • Additionally, the increasing reliance on AI tools raises questions about the nature of authorship and the value of human creativity in research.
  • Addressing these ethical challenges requires a multi-faceted approach involving not only technological measures but also robust ethical frameworks, transparent regulations, and ongoing dialogue among researchers, policymakers, and the public.

In conclusion, striking a balance between harnessing the transformative power of AI while upholding ethical principles is crucial for ensuring that AI-driven research advances knowledge and progress in a just manner.
